原文:sparksql報錯 cannot resolve 'coalesce(d.`field`, map(NULL, NULL))' due to data type mismatch: input to function coalesce should all be the same type

hivesql可運行的sql 在spark上運行報錯如下 hivesql語句部分如下 解決方法: 將Map null,null 改為Map 即可 ...

2019-12-26 17:30 0 718 推薦指數:

查看詳情

COALESCE 函數 (將null轉換)

  COALESCE函數會依次檢查輸入的參數,返回第一個不是NULL的參數,只有當傳入 COALESCE函數的所有的參數都是NULL的時候,函數才會返回NULL。例如, COALESCE(piName,''),如果變量piName為NULL,那么函數會返回'',否則就會返回piName本身的值 ...

Thu Jun 06 19:16:00 CST 2013 0 3026
mysql中IFNULL()和COALESCE()函數替代null

在mysql中isnull()函數不能作為替代null值! 如下: 首先有個名字為business的表: SELECT ISNULL(business_name,'no business_name') AS bus_isnull FROM business WHERE id ...

Thu Apr 26 20:55:00 CST 2018 0 2262
 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M